Organizational behavior is a field of study that investigates the impact of individuals, groups, and structure on behavior within organizations. It aims to understand and predict human behavior in organizational settings, and to develop practical strategies for improving organizational effectiveness. There are many topics that can be explored in an organizational behavior research paper, including:
Leadership styles and their impact on employee motivation and performance. Research on leadership has shown that different leadership styles can have a significant impact on employee motivation and performance. This topic could examine how different leadership styles, such as transformational, transactional, or autocratic, influence employee attitudes and behaviors.
The role of communication in organizational effectiveness. Effective communication is critical for the success of any organization. This topic could explore the various channels of communication used in organizations and their impact on employee engagement, productivity, and satisfaction.
Organizational culture and its influence on employee behavior. Organizational culture refers to the shared values, beliefs, and norms that shape the behavior of employees within an organization. This topic could examine how organizational culture influences employee attitudes and behaviors, and how it can be managed and changed to improve organizational effectiveness.
Employee diversity and its impact on organizational performance. Increasing diversity in the workplace can bring many benefits, such as increased creativity and innovation. However, diversity can also lead to conflicts and challenges. This topic could explore the impact of diversity on organizational performance and ways to manage diversity effectively.
Motivation and its role in employee performance. Motivation is a critical factor in employee performance and satisfaction. This topic could examine various theories of motivation and their application in the workplace, as well as strategies for improving employee motivation.
Organizational change and its impact on employee behavior. Change is a constant in organizations, and it can have a significant impact on employee behavior. This topic could explore the various factors that influence employee reactions to change, as well as strategies for managing change effectively.
The role of teamwork and collaboration in organizational effectiveness. Teamwork and collaboration are critical for the success of many organizations. This topic could explore the various factors that contribute to effective teamwork and collaboration, as well as strategies for improving teamwork and collaboration within an organization.
Overall, there are many interesting and important topics that can be explored in an organizational behavior research paper. By studying these topics, researchers can gain a better understanding of the factors that influence employee behavior in organizations and develop practical strategies for improving organizational effectiveness.
